Comparison of brain MRI findings between microcephalic and normocephalic infants with congenital Zika syndrome
MRI Findings | Microcephaly | Without Microcephaly (n = 3) | P1 | P2 | P3 | P4 |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
At Birth (n = 9) | Postnatally (n = 7) | ||||||
Reduced brain volume | 8 (88.9%) | 5 (71.4%) | 0 (0.0%) | .018a | .550 | .141 | .021a |
Brain stem hypoplasia | 6 (66.7%) | 1 (14.3%) | 0 (0.0%) | .182 | .060 | .020a | .263 |
Cerebellum hypoplasia | 3 (33.3%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| .509 | .213 | .087 | 1.000 |
Malformations of cortical developmentb | |||||||
Simplified gyral pattern | 6 (66.7%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| .182 | .028a | .009a | .515 |
Pachygyria | 6 (66.7%) | 4 (66.7%) | 0 (0.0%) | .182 | 1.000 | .637 | .069 |
Polymicrogyria | 0 (0.0%) | 4 (66.7%) | 2 (66.7%) | .045a | .011a | .009a | .245 |
Normal cortex | 1 (11.1%) | 0 (0.0%) | 1 (33.3%) | .455 | 1.000 | 1.000 | .314 |
Brain calcifications | |||||||
Cortico-subcortical white matter junction | 8 (88.9%) | 7 (100.0%) | 3 (100.0%) | 1.000 | 1.000 | .474 | 1.000 |
Calcifications at other sites | 7 (77.8%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| .046a | .003a | .001a | .263 |
Basal ganglia | 4 (44.4%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| .491 | .103 | .082 | 1.000 |
Thalamus | 3 (33.3%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| .509 | .229 | .206 | 1.000 |
Periventricular | 3 (33.3%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| .509 | .229 | .206 | 1.000 |
Brain stem | 4 (44.4%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| .491 | .103 | .082 | 1.000 |
Cerebellum | 2 (22.2%) | 0 (0.0%) | 0 (0.0%) | 1.000 | .475 | .471 | 1.000 |
Corpus callosum abnormalities | 9 (100.0%) | 2 (28.6%) | 0 (0.0%) | .005a | .005a | .001a | .058 |
Moderate-to-severe ventriculomegaly | 8 (88.9%) | 2 (28.6%) | 0 (0.0%) | .018a | .035a | .005a | .087 |
Enlarged extra-axial CSF space | 9 (100.0%) | 3 (42.9%) | 0 (0.0%) | .005a | .019a | .003a | .036a |
Enlarged cisterna magna | 9 (100.0%) | 4 (57.1%) | 0 (0.0%) | .005a | .063 | .008a | .021a |
Delayed myelinationb | 7 (77.8%) | 2 (33.3%) | 2 (66.7%) | 1.000 | .136 | .335 | 1.000 |
Symmetry of abnormalities | 8 (88.9%) | 3 (42.9%) | 1 (33.3%) | .127 | .106 | .057 | .523 |
Note:—P indicates Fisher exact test; P1, microcephaly at birth vs without microcephaly; P2, microcephaly at birth vs microcephaly postnatally; P3, microcephaly at birth vs without microcephaly at birth (microcephaly postnatally + without microcephaly); P4, microcephaly (microcephaly at birth + microcephaly postnatally) vs without microcephaly. Microcephaly postnatally vs without microcephaly yielded no statistically significant results.
↵a Statistically significant results.
↵b Not assessed in Infant 14 (without MRI). For myelination assessment, infant 15 was considered born at term.
